## TKT-4471: Signature check failing on thumbnail queue artifacts

The Mothlight thumbnail generation queue rejects the 5.2 worker image — signature verification fails at pull time on every Dunmere node. Cause: the release was signed with the retired January key after rotation. Blocking tonight's deploy. Fix: re-sign the image and the queue config bundle, then re-push. For the re-sign, use the current deploy key, which follows.

release key, kawip-hafop: bky3_mxv

# Security review notes: experiment flags are read-only at runtime;
# price overrides apply only to the sandbox catalog, never production
# SKUs. Cohort assignment is hashed per account, no raw identifiers
# stored. Audit writes go to `pricing_audit` with 30-day retention.
# Rollback: set EXPERIMENT_ENABLED=false and flush the variant cache.
# Do not widen the DB role below beyond SELECT/INSERT on the two
# experiment tables. The experiment service connects to the pricing
# database using the connection string that follows.

database URL for bahop-yagep: mssql://sildor_svc:35ha7jz@db-fb6d.nelvrodyn.example:5432/casath

Leadership Review Briefing — Training Budget

Quick one for the incoming director: we're asking for a 14% bump to next year's training spend, mostly for the new Fernside certification track and manager coaching. Last year's underspend won't repeat — headcount is up. Full line items are in the annex. The rationale tied to our growth plans follows below.

board note of kadug-tawig: Only 5 of the 100 pilot accounts renewed Oliath, so a churn review is set for April 15.

**Ticket #—: Missed pick-up, notarised deed (Orlen & Frayne)**

Hey, the driver never made it to the Orlen & Frayne office in Castlemoor yesterday for the notarised deed — reception waited until close. The solicitor's clerk is understandably twitchy since it's the only signed copy for the Harrowgate property transfer. Can we slot a priority run first thing tomorrow? Pouch is sealed and waiting at their front desk. For the hand-over itself, the confidential instruction is given below.

dispatch memo: the sorius tamius courier leaves the praeth ledger at gate 4873 under passcode 928014